Malcolm Duckworth is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Malcolm Duckworth has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 677 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 1 paper in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Malcolm Duckworth’s work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(6 papers),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(2 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(2 papers). Malcolm Duckworth is often cited by papers focused on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(6 papers),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(2 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(2 papers). Malcolm Duckworth coll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Italy. Malcolm Duckworth's co-authors include Paul R. Murdock, Derek N. Middlemiss, Gary Price, Israel Gloger, Gillian Rennie, Laramie M. Gaster, Manfred Göthert, Christopher Larminie, Jean‐Philippe Walhin and Kendall Blumer and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Journal of Medicinal Chemistry and Genomics.
